An object of class "msr" represents a signed (i.e. real-valued)
or vector-valued measure in the spatstat package.
See msr for explanation.
This function is a method for the generic
split. It divides the measure x into
components, each of which is a measure.
A measure x is represented in spatstat by
a finite set of sample points with values attached to them.
The function split.msr divides this pattern of sample points
into several sub-patterns of points using split.ppp.
For each sub-pattern, the values attached to these points are
extracted from x, and these values and sample points
determine a measure, which is a
component or piece of the original x.
The argument f can be missing, if the sample points of x
are multitype points. In this case, x represents a measure
associated with marked spatial locations, and the command split(x)
separates x into a list of component measures, one for each
possible mark.
Otherwise the argument f is passed to split.ppp.
It should be either a factor (of length equal to the number of
sample points of x) or a tessellation (object of class
"tess" representing a division of space into tiles)
as documented under split.ppp.
